Factors of 891
The factors of 891 are 1, 3, 9, 11, 27, 33, 81, 99, 297, and 891. In total, 891 has 10 factors. Its prime factorization is 3⁴ × 11, and the sum of all its factors is 1452.

What makes 891 interesting
- 891 is a composite number, meaning it has more than two factors. It can be written as a product of smaller whole numbers in 5 different ways.
- 891 is a deficient number: its proper factors sum to 561, which is 330 less than 891 itself.
How to find the factors of 891 yourself
Divide 891 by each whole number starting from 1. Whenever the division leaves no remainder, both the divisor and the quotient are factors. You only need to test up to √891 ≈ 29.85, because every factor above that pairs with one below it.
Reading both columns gives every factor: 1, 3, 9, 11, 27, 33, 81, 99, 297, 891. The factor calculator does this automatically for any number.
